Season Renewal and Release Schedule

  • Status Update: As of mid-2024, official renewal is typically announced by NBC in May-June, following network upfronts and review of previous season ratings.
  • Release Patterns: Based on past scheduling, new seasons premiere in late September or early October. However, recent industry disruptions (such as writers’ or actors’ strikes) can push this back. Expect potential late fall or early 2025 release if delays persist.

Plot Predictions and Series Direction

  • Character Arcs: Expect continued focus on Elliot Stabler’s complex journey, with possible new allies and adversaries introduced. The show’s hallmark is blending serialized crime stories with the protagonist’s personal stakes.
  • Crossovers: NBC may leverage crossover episodes, integrating major events with Law and Order: SVU and even Law and Order. This enriches plots and draws in wider audiences.

Cast and Production Changes

  • Key Cast: Watch for announcements regarding mainstays like Christopher Meloni. Rumors around additions or departures often get confirmed close to filming dates.
  • Showrunners: Behind-the-scenes changes in writers or producers can drastically influence tone, so keep an eye on trade news and official NBC press releases.

Data & Proof: The Numbers Behind the Show

Key Statistics for Context

  1. Law and Order: Organized Crime averaged 4.7 million live viewers per episode during its most recent season (Nielsen, 2023).
  2. The franchise overall remains a ratings juggernaut, with SVU earning a renewal after drawing a season average of 5.3 million viewers (NBC, 2023).
  3. Streaming viewership has increased by over 15% year-over-year, as more fans catch up online (Statista, 2024).

What the Data Means for Fans

The numbers show robust, multi-platform interest. Consistently strong live viewership and substantial digital engagement support the likelihood of a fifth season. NBC remains invested in the crime procedural genre, but franchise health depends on continued audience loyalty and critical response.

Practical Examples: Recent Seasons in Action

Example A: A Successful Season Renewed through Consistent Storytelling

In Season 3, Elliot Stabler confronted a powerful mob syndicate, while internal squad conflicts brought added depth (Outcome: Viewership climbed by 12%, and NBC announced renewal weeks after finale).

Example B: Production Delays and Adjusted Expectations

During the industry strikes of 2023, Season 4 faced significant disruptions. Filming was pushed back, reducing the episode count and shifting the release window (Outcome: Delays frustrated some fans but allowed for narrative recalibration, suggesting similar adaptations could occur if Season 5 faces production challenges).
